Abstract:
Because of the enormous surrounding population of
Long Island Sound, large inputs of anthropogenic
wastes (e.g. fertilizers and sewage) and toxic
chemicals have produced stresses on the environment
of the Sound, causing degradation and potential loss
of benthic habitats. Anthropogenic wastes, toxic
chemicals, and changes in land use patterns from
residential, commercial, and recreational development
have stressed the environment of the Sound causing
degradation and potential loss of benthic habitats.
These studies build upon cooperative research with
the State of Connecticut that was initiated in 1982.
(1) define
the geological variability of the sea floor, one
of the primary controls of benthic habitat diversity;
(2) improve our understanding of the processes that
control the distribution and transport of bottom
sediments, benthic habitats, and associated infaunal
community structures; and (3) provide a detailed
framework for future research, monitoring, and
management activities. The sidescan mosaics also
serve as base maps for subsequent sedimentological,
geochemical and biological observations because
precise information on environmental setting is
important to the selection of sampling sites and to
the accurate interpretation of point measurements.

Supplemental_Information:
Distinctive acoustic patterns present on the mosaic
complex patches of high and low backscatter
with individual high-backscatter targets, areas of
higher backscatter (light tones), areas of moderate
backscatter, areas of lower backscatter (dark tones),
and alternating lines of high and low backscatter
(sedimentary furrows). Boundaries between patterns
are commonly gradational; backscatter is not uniform
throughout these areas. Water column phenomena, such
as ship wakes and turbulence around obstructions, and
anthropogenically produced features, such as the
navigational channel, trawl marks, culch (clean shell
debris used for setting juvenile oysters) beds,
pipelines and (or) cables, anchor scars, and
dredge-spoil disposal mounds, are also present on the
images.

This sidescan sonar data were collected using an
Edgetech sidescan sonar system set to a 100-m range to
either side of the ship's track. These data were
logged digitally to 8mm tape.

Process_Step:
Process_Description:
The individual sidescan swaths were processed
to apply a slant-to-ground range correction,
shading correction and striped noise removal.
the geometrically and radiometrically enhanced
swaths were then individually mapped to a user
specified scale and projection.

Process_Step:
Process_Description:
The individually mapped swaths were imported
into a PCI "pix" database file for digital
mosaicking. The mosaicking procedure included
trimming off unwanted data where two sonar images
overlapped, tone matching the adjacent sonar
images if there are differences, and combining
the individual strips together into a
composite image.
Utilizing the PCI Remote Sensing Software
reprojection utility, the completed and
archived mosaic was reprojected to UTM to
be consistent with current Long Island
Sound GIS datasets.
